ctDNA Monitoring for Small Cell Lung Cancer: Ready for Prime Time?
Bruna Pellini, Aadel A. Chaudhuri
Abstract
Small cell lung cancer (SCLC) is the deadliest form of lung cancer and has few precision medicine approaches available. A recent study analyzed circulating tumor DNA (ctDNA) in 33 patients with extensive-stage SCLC and showed that ctDNA levels and response patterns correlate strongly with clinical response and survival outcomes.
